Transaction 91ddf9539f48ae06d51a178a7c8713e6bec5b1d8d626847eca6f7a5c70587794
1 Input
1 Output
-
91ddf9539f48ae06d51a178a7c8713e6bec5b1d8d626847eca6f7a5c70587794:0
- value
- 510243
- script pubkey
- OP_0 OP_PUSHBYTES_20 5117375a832c68f72cc55d08e6c6a9a28fbfffe7
- address
- bc1q2ytnwk5r9350wtx9t5ywd34f528mlll8naqkdn